Setting Your Spending Plan and Securing Financing

Assessing Financial Circumstance
Assessing your monetary scenario is crucial when starting the home-buying trip. Begin by reviewing your earnings, financial savings, and regular monthly expenditures. This will aid you comprehend just how much you can reasonably assign toward a home mortgage payment. Don't fail to remember to consider extra expenses, like residential property tax obligations, insurance, and maintenance.
Next, determine your debt-to-income ratio. Lenders normally prefer a proportion below 43%, so if you're above that, you might require to pay off some financial obligations initially.
Lastly, established a budget plan that reflects what you can conveniently manage, not simply what lenders may authorize. This will keep you from extending your funds also slim and guarantee you can appreciate your new home without financial tension.
Checking Out Financing Alternatives
As you submerse yourself in exploring lending options, it is essential to understand the different kinds of home loans offered and exactly how they fit within your budget plan. Fixed-rate home loans offer security with constant regular monthly payments, while adjustable-rate mortgages can start reduced however may rise and fall with time. Think about government-backed financings like FHA or VA financings if you qualify; they typically call for reduced deposits.
Before dedicating, compute your regular monthly settlements, consisting of principal, interest, tax obligations, and insurance coverage, to verify they line up with your economic situation. Don't forget to go shopping around for the best passion rates and terms; even a small distinction can impact your budget plan substantially. Making the effort to explore these alternatives will encourage you to make informed choices and safeguard the right financing for your new home.

Closing the Deal: What to Anticipate
As you come close to the final phases of your home-buying trip, knowing what to expect during the closing procedure can alleviate any remaining anxiety. You'll begin with a last walkthrough of the home to assure every little thing's in order. Next, you'll evaluate and sign a pile of papers, consisting of the car loan arrangement and title transfer. It's necessary to review every little thing very carefully, so do not hesitate to ask questions.
Be prepared for closing expenses, which can consist of charges for the evaluation, examinations, and car loan source. Make specific you have your funds ready, often in the type of a cashier's check or wire transfer.
When all papers are signed and funds are exchanged, you'll get the tricks to your brand-new home! This is the minute you have actually been waiting for. Commemorate your success, and bear in mind that you've navigated a substantial landmark in your life.
